TO SEAL OR NOT TO SEAL: WHAT YOU DON’T KNOW COULD BE ON PURPOSE
Perspectives from the Bench, Bar, and Media
Learn about the life cycle of a high-profile civil case, including issues related to sealing files, protecting confidential proprietary or trade secret materials, closed hearings, confidential settlements and more. Panelists will discuss both sides of a fictitious case and address the issues lawyers, judges, and media alike need to be aware of when cases arise with big business implications.
The event is being sponsored jointly the San Diego Superior Court, the Society of Professional Journalists, and the San Diego County Bar Association
SPJ partners with Veterans History Project
The San Diego Chapter of the Society of Professional Journalists will be partnering with the Veterans History Project. Members are encouraged to volunteer in this ongoing project with the Library of Congress to collect and make accessible the personal accounts of American war veterans. After all, SPJ members are uniquely qualified to help our city’s veterans share and preserve their stories.
